人肺癌中原癌基因的活化表达分析 被引量:4

ACTIVATION AND EXPRESSION OF PROTOONCOGENES IN HUMAN LUNG CANCER

摘要 以临床肺癌病人的手术切除标本提取癌组织细胞DNA和RNA,用Southern blotting和Northern blotting方法分析了细胞癌基因ras和myc的激活状态。在检测的10个病例标本中发现,ras和myc基因都有不同程度的基因扩增放大和激活表达;限制性酶切分析表明,对于ras和myc基因限制性片段长度多态性似乎与肺癌的病理分型没有严格的相关性。提示尽管肺癌发生的细胞类型不同,但其早期的细胞内基因的突变机制可能是相近的。 The activation and expression were shown to be related to initiation of carcinoma. The relationship between them was investigated in this paper. DNA and RNA were extracted from lung cancer tissues, then undergone Southern blotting and Northern blotting analysis. In the 10 samples the results showed that the ras and myc protooncogenes were activated and expressed at various levels. In some cases the c-H-ras was amplified and translocated. In the restriction fragment length phlymorphism (PFLP) analysis, it was revealed that no striking relationship existed between RFLP and the pathological pattern of the carcinomas. It suggested that the mutation and trigger of some protooncogenes were almost analogous in the cell neoplasia although lung carcinomas occur in various cellular patterns.
